As an automotive design student I have always been interested in cars, and I have been drawing cars for some time. This post is about some of the work I have done on coloured Canson using markers, pastels, gouache and coloured pencils.  I did the E-Type a couple of years ago and did the other ones here in 2011. A large amount of my recent work depicts cars as I sell drawings and take commissions through my website.
